Latest Patents

Dyachyk's latest patents include a "Floating Wind Power Platform with Tension Leg Device" and a "Floating Wind Power Platform." The first patent describes a floating unit that consists of three interconnected semisubmersible columns, with a tension leg device anchored to the seabed. This design allows the platform to weather vane in relation to wind direction, optimizing its efficiency in offshore environments. The second patent outlines a similar floating unit that incorporates two wind turbines, each mounted on separate semisubmersible columns. This configuration is designed to maximize energy capture while maintaining stability in varying sea conditions.
